The Department of City Planning submitted an application for an amendment of the Zoning Map to rezone 30 blocks in Central Riverdale, Bronx. This will help preserve the low and mid-rise buildings in the community.
The Department of Housing Preservation and Development submitted an application to facilitate the development of a building, known as the Courlandt Avenue Apartments, in the Bronx. This will provide rental housing for low-income families.
Ikea Properties, Inc. submitted an application for amendments to the city map, which would eliminate, discontinue, close, widen, and establish streets in the Red Hook area of Brooklyn. This will provide space to facilitate the construction of an Ikea Furniture and home furnishing store, as well as restaurants and retail establishments.
IKEA Property, Inc. submitted an application for an amendment of the Zoning Map, which would change a district bounded by Halleck, Beard and Columbia Street, and Erie Basin. This will facilitate the development of a furniture store, retail and restaurant buildings, and a waterfront public access area in Red Hook, Brooklyn.
The Department of Parks and Recreation filed an application for a major concession to facilitate the development, construction, and operation of an aquatic entertainment center and related facilities on Randall's Island. The area is bounded by the Harlem River, Bronx Kills, and the Triborough Bridge.
1800 Park Avenue LLC submitted an application for a special permit to modify regulations regarding the height, setback, and streetwall regulations of towers. This will facilitate the development of a residential and commercial building on East 125th Street and Park Avenue, known as the Harlem Park Project.

The Department of Small Business Services submitted an application for the disposition of city-owned property that is adjacent to John F. Kennedy International Airport in Queens. This property will be entered into a direct sale to Vista Realty Partners, LLC., who will develop the site into a warehouse and office building, occupied by Quick International Courier.
A report by the City Planning Commission (CPC) regarding a proposed zoning map amendment to an area generally bounded by Middletown Road, Bronx River Parkway, Eastchester Bay, and the East River, of which the largest neighborhood is Throgs Neck. The request was ultimately approved by CPC.
